Those are just the normal black borders that the paper cards have. If you go look at a physical card right now you will see that the proportions are the same too, and just like a physical card has rounded corners so does the card image have those little white backgrounds on each corner. It's just that some image sources probably scan them fully, with the borders, while others crop them out.
Basically, it's just how each source scanned the cards. I suppose you could just delete the zip files for the sets that have those and try re-downloading them from a different source for consistency sake with the other scans, if you want.
Edit: just went and had a look at the scans for each of the three sources XMage uses. It seems the ones with the borders you don't want are from wizards.com, so if it really bothers you try deleting those sets from your images and downloading them again from another source.
